THE Delhi High Court on Tuesday formed an expert committee to effectively deal with the issues of "inadequate infrastructure and manpower" in the city hospitals while directing it to file a report in four weeks.

"The court is of the opinion that huge investment as well as structural reforms in functioning of government hospitals without entering into blame game is the need of the hour," a division bench of Acting Chief Justice Manmohan said in the order.

The bench also comprising Justice Manmeet Pritam Singh Arora passed a detailed order observing that it is apparent that the infrastructure is "woefully lacking" in the hospitals in the national capital.
